Our last morning in Ronda and wanted to have authentic Churro’s. We were not being sucked into the TT (tourist trap) in the Main Street. This place was out of the way at the top of the hill and a real local hang out. We were greeted by Daniel the owner and shown a table on the street. Unfortunately we are not fluent in Spanish but luckily he was very sympathetic and spoke to us in English and suggested large churros and hot chocolate with our 2 Latte. Wow Churros were so so fresh and nothing like I have ever tasted and the chocolate sauce took them to another level. Coffee was great but not the hero of the day. I went into pay inside the cafe and Daniel introduced me to the whole family behind the bar, Mum and Sister was so good and I would highly recommend this place for Churros and Coffee and has a real homely atmosphere…12 out of 10!!

Typical churros café, where all the locals go. We were there for about 30 minutes and saw about 20 people walk in and out, all greet the staff by name. That’s how you know you have found the best churros place in town. You get a ración de churros and a coffee for a great price. The orange juice is freshly squeezed and absolutely delicious. The churros were freshly made to order and the service was very fast. Not the healthiest of breakfasts but definitely necessary when in Ronda. We ate this before hiking down to the bottom of the valley to see the bridge and we were not even hungry for lunch. I would highly recommend this place. They take cash and credit card. You can get the churros to go at the first window on the right when you walk in.

Si el cariño y la devoción por la hostelería tuvieran nombre, Dana podría ser un buen ejemplo.. negocio familiar de tiempo y costuras recias, que saca adelante un concepto simple, clásico aunque no por ello manido, como es el desayuno a base de café y churros. Con un producto muy competente, para la gran cantidad de competencia que tiene, servido con rapidez, arte y salero. Desde la calle, Dana no dice nada.. hay que darle la oportunidad entrando. La estancia interior es más espaciosa de lo que preconiza su fachada. Y amplitud significa espacio. Mesas bien organizadas y convenientemente separadas, granito hasta la saciedad y mesas suficientes con sus sillas cómodas. No incitan a un desayuno rápido sino más bien a quedarse. El cariño por el cliente se siente. En cuanto al producto. Denso, punto de sal y fritura fina. Hasta fríos estaban crujientes. Pocas palabras más para darle mimos a un producto que se mima el solo de lo bueno que es.. Sin dudas, recomendado.. muy recomendado. Solo, en pareja, con niños.. pruébalo.
